EIT payments may only be collected for a number of days from their due date. The validity period varies depending on the scheme. After this time, the payments are returned to the department.

In the EU, the country responsible for your social security, including family benefits (child benefits, child-raising allowances and so on), depends on your economic status and your place of residence - not your nationality. This means … WebTo get the One-Parent Family Payment (OFP) you must have at least one child under 7 years of age. Exceptions to the age limit. You may get OFP for a child aged 7 or over, in the following cases: You are getting Domiciliary Care Allowance, half-rate Carer's Allowance or Blind Pension; After the death of a spouse, partner or civil partner
